Durant had a horrible workout

at the NBA workout camps in Orlando Kevin Durant couldnt lift 185lbs weight in the bench press Durant finished 78th out of 80 draft proscpects big deal or not ....

Well, if he had to break tackles or block defensive linemen, it'd be a big deal. But this is basketball. Durant can shoot, create, dribble, pass, and run the floor. I'm pretty sure that's good enough. In the greater scheme of things, his bench press numbers are irrelevant.
